TEXAS COURT OF APPEALS, THIRD DISTRICT, AT AUSTIN
NO. 03-19-00048-CV
A. R. and S. R., Appellants v. Texas Department of Family and Protective Services, Appellee
FROM THE 395TH DISTRICT COURT OF WILLIAMSON COUNTY NO. 18-131-A395, THE HONORABLE RYAN D. LARSON, JUDGE PRESIDING
MEMORANDUM OPINION
Appellants A.R. and S.R. have filed an unopposed motion to dismiss this appeal.
We grant appellants’ motion and dismiss the appeal. See Tex. R. App. P. 42.1(a).
_________________________________________________ Gisela D. Triana, Justice Before Justices Goodwin, Baker, and Triana Dismissed on Appellants’ Motion Filed: February 14, 2019
